Can I live in Bergen on $2,000/month?
Living in Bergen on $2,000/mo is rated "Tight Budget". Budget allocates ~$969 to rent, $437 to groceries, $239 to dining.
Can I live in Graz on $2,000/month?
In Graz, $2,000/mo is rated "Moderate". Allocations: $906 rent, $462 groceries, $225 dining.
Is Bergen or Graz cheaper?
Graz is generally cheaper. COL+Rent: Bergen 50.5 vs Graz 39.4 (NYC=100).
What is $2,000/mo in Bergen worth in Graz?
$2,000/mo of purchasing power in Bergen equals ~$1,560/mo in Graz using COL adjustment.
